Shivani Guptasarma

PhD Student

Shivani Guptasarma is a Ph.D. student in Mechanical Engineering and a Wu Tsai Human Performance Alliance graduate trainee. She is interested in the kinematics, dynamics, and control of robotic manipulators and human bodies, and the design of interactions between them. Her research aims to improve the control of powered prosthetic arms. She is a member of the 2019 cohort of Stanford Knight-Hennessy Scholars.

Education

Masters in technology (M.Tech.), Biomedical Design, Indian Institute of Technology Madras, 2019
Bachelors in technology (B.Tech.), Engineering Design, Indian Institute of Technology Madras, 2019
